Output 65b252d2c2332751a0c797c78ea9d7c0d5f1899af18bbe6f04653a2c680ea652:1

value
1491015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 076cdf5b388d9358179da28e1034093c22b9305c OP_EQUAL
address
32NH5UmFPw8fpa5FPKG6Su7TQCerVJmj5k
transaction
65b252d2c2332751a0c797c78ea9d7c0d5f1899af18bbe6f04653a2c680ea652
spent
true